Transaction 781090f60a60e66e139665cb765771c6e922709453cb457b6778dd8301ce1612
1 Input
2 Outputs
- 781090f60a60e66e139665cb765771c6e922709453cb457b6778dd8301ce1612:0
- 781090f60a60e66e139665cb765771c6e922709453cb457b6778dd8301ce1612:1
value 390510
address 13CDnbejjRYEYfKPixH5J7ddgpuYULL7hJ
value 28278
address 1D14GEw3myQtS8jUYkBiYjYW6uirPWpepH